Euonymus, a popular evergreen shrub, is a favorite among gardeners for its vibrant foliage and versatility. However, during the harsh winter months, proper mulching is essential to protect these plants from cold damage. Applying the right type and amount of mulch can insulate the roots and ensure healthy growth come spring.
Why Mulch is Important for Euonymus in Winter
Mulching provides a protective layer around the base of the Euonymus, helping to moderate soil temperature fluctuations. It prevents the soil from freezing and thawing excessively, which can damage roots. Additionally, mulch conserves moisture, reduces weed growth, and adds organic matter to the soil as it decomposes.
Best Mulching Materials for Winter Protection
- Wood Chips: Durable and long-lasting, they decompose slowly and provide excellent insulation.
- Straw or Hay: Good insulators, but need to be replaced annually to prevent mold.
- Shredded Leaves: Readily available and environmentally friendly, but decompose quickly.
- Pine Bark Mulch: Acidic in nature, suitable for acid-loving Euonymus varieties.
How to Properly Mulch Euonymus for Winter
Follow these steps to mulch your Euonymus effectively:
- Wait until the soil is cold but not frozen before applying mulch, usually late fall.
- Apply a layer of mulch 2 to 4 inches thick around the base of the shrub, extending out to the drip line.
- Avoid piling mulch directly against the trunk to prevent rot and pest issues.
- Ensure the mulch is evenly spread and covers the soil surface completely.
- Replenish or add mulch as needed throughout the winter to maintain insulation.
Additional Tips for Winter Care
Besides mulching, consider these practices to protect Euonymus during winter:
- Wrap young or newly planted Euonymus with burlap or frost cloth for added protection.
- Water the shrub thoroughly before the ground freezes to ensure it has adequate moisture.
- Prune damaged or dead branches in late winter or early spring.
- Monitor for pests and diseases that may become active during warmer winter days.
